Hankley Common 2025

by Stephen Bois

This year we fielded a full 10 players, 6 young and 4 old warriors, a great improvement over recent years when conditions have been an issue. But this time we had a perfect spring day, the sort to dream about during winter months. The course had dried out perfectly from previous week when we were squelching about with target greens.  

So we played 2 x 3 balls, led out by Jerome Wilcox, Charles Lee and Paddy Boyle, followed by Toby Leeming, Ben Moore-Brabazon, and Will Spencer, with the veterans as a four following on - Tom Webb, Mike Hall, David Norris and myself, chased all the way round by the local ladies! We observed some fine swings and long hitting in front of us which resulted in some ambitious shots from the heather, but winter rusty players soon settled down and played some steadier golf on a course that few were familiar with. 
Most stableford scores achieved the low 30's, including 2 of our elders, but the clear winner by 4 with 37 points was Toby Leeming after an outstanding 23 on the front 9, including an eagle on par 5 8th. !   Well done Toby !
